What types of immigration cases do attorneys in the Peace Dale, RI area commonly handle?
Immigration attorneys serving Peace Dale and the wider South County region frequently handle family-based petitions, employment-based visas, naturalization applications, and deportation defense. Given Rhode Island's diverse communities and the presence of the University of Rhode Island nearby, cases often involve students, skilled workers, and family reunification for the local immigrant population. They are also experienced with cases specific to New England's immigration court jurisdictions.
How can I find a reputable immigration lawyer near Peace Dale, RI?
Start by checking with the Rhode Island Bar Association's lawyer referral service and looking for attorneys who are members of the American Immigration Lawyers Association (AILA). Many reputable firms are based in nearby Providence or have offices in Wakefield or Kingston, serving the South County area. It's also beneficial to seek recommendations from local community organizations like the Rhode Island Center for Justice or the Dorcas International Institute of Rhode Island, which have deep roots in the state's immigrant community.
Are there any local resources in South County for immigrants that attorneys in Peace Dale might recommend?
Yes. While Peace Dale itself is a small village, the surrounding Washington County has resources. Attorneys often refer clients to the University of Rhode Island's Office of International Students and Scholars for academic-related issues, and to non-profit organizations in Providence like Dorcas International for ESL classes and integration services. Local community centers and libraries in towns like Wakefield and Westerly also often host legal clinics or know-your-rights workshops relevant to Rhode Island residents.
What should I expect during my first consultation with an immigration attorney in Peace Dale, RI?
Your first consultation will typically involve a detailed review of your immigration history, current status, and goals. The attorney will assess your eligibility for various visas, green cards, or other relief under U.S. law, considering factors specific to Rhode Island's legal landscape. They should explain the process, potential timelines, fees, and next steps. It's crucial to bring all relevant documents, including passports, I-94 records, and any prior correspondence with USCIS or the immigration court in Boston, which has jurisdiction over Rhode Island cases.
If I'm facing deportation, how does the location of Peace Dale, RI affect my legal proceedings?
Your location significantly impacts your proceedings. Removal cases for Rhode Island residents, including those in Peace Dale, are heard at the Boston Immigration Court, which requires travel to Massachusetts for hearings. An experienced local attorney will be familiar with the judges and procedures at this specific court. They can also help explore any community-based alternatives or relief that may be available, and coordinate with local advocacy groups that support immigrants in Rhode Island throughout the stressful process.
